Roger Barreto b0613a8ceb .NET: Bump Azure.AI.Projects to 2.0.0 GA (#5060)
* Bump Azure.AI.Projects to 2.0.0 GA

- Update Azure.AI.Projects from 2.0.0-beta.2 to 2.0.0 in CPM
- Update Azure.Identity from 1.19.0 to 1.20.0 (transitive dep)
- Update System.ClientModel from 1.9.0 to 1.10.0 (transitive dep)
- Rename types per Azure.AI.Projects.Agents 2.0.0 breaking changes:
  - AgentVersion -> ProjectsAgentVersion
  - AgentRecord -> ProjectsAgentRecord
  - AgentDefinition -> ProjectsAgentDefinition
  - AgentVersionCreationOptions -> ProjectsAgentVersionCreationOptions
  - PromptAgentDefinition -> DeclarativeAgentDefinition
  - AgentTool -> ProjectsAgentTool
  - AgentsClient -> AgentAdministrationClient
  - .Agents property -> .AgentAdministrationClient
- Add using Azure.AI.Projects.Memory namespace (types moved)
- Update AGENTS.md with BOM and output capture conventions

* Address PR review feedback

- Rename AIProjectClient parameter to aiProjectClient in AsChatClientAgent overloads
- Fix XML doc: ProjectsAgentTool namespace from Azure.AI.Projects.OpenAI to Azure.AI.Projects.Agents
- Rename test method to reflect DeclarativeAgentDefinition terminology

// Copyright (c) Microsoft. All rights reserved.
using Azure.AI.Projects;
using Azure.AI.Projects.Agents;
using Azure.Identity;
using Microsoft.Extensions.Configuration;
using OpenAI.Responses;
using Shared.Foundry;
using Shared.Workflows;
namespace Demo.Workflows.Declarative.InputArguments;
/// <summary>
/// Demonstrate a workflow that consumes input arguments to dynamically enhance the agent
/// instructions. Exits the loop when the user enters "exit".
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// See the README.md file in the parent folder (../README.md) for detailed
/// information about the configuration required to run this sample.
/// </remarks>
internal sealed class Program
{
public static async Task Main(string[] args)
{
// Initialize configuration
IConfiguration configuration = Application.InitializeConfig();
Uri foundryEndpoint = new(configuration.GetValue(Application.Settings.FoundryEndpoint));
// Ensure sample agents exist in Foundry.
await CreateAgentAsync(foundryEndpoint, configuration);
// Get input from command line or console
string workflowInput = Application.GetInput(args);
// Create the workflow factory. This class demonstrates how to initialize a
// declarative workflow from a YAML file. Once the workflow is created, it
// can be executed just like any regular workflow.
WorkflowFactory workflowFactory = new("InputArguments.yaml", foundryEndpoint);
// Execute the workflow: The WorkflowRunner demonstrates how to execute
// a workflow, handle the workflow events, and providing external input.
// This also includes the ability to checkpoint workflow state and how to
// resume execution.
WorkflowRunner runner = new();
await runner.ExecuteAsync(workflowFactory.CreateWorkflow, workflowInput);
}
private static async Task CreateAgentAsync(Uri foundryEndpoint, IConfiguration configuration)
{
// WARNING: DefaultAzureCredential is convenient for development but requires careful consideration in production.
// In production, consider using a specific credential (e.g., ManagedIdentityCredential) to avoid
// latency issues, unintended credential probing, and potential security risks from fallback mechanisms.
AIProjectClient aiProjectClient = new(foundryEndpoint, new DefaultAzureCredential());
await aiProjectClient.CreateAgentAsync(
agentName: "LocationTriageAgent",
agentDefinition: DefineLocationTriageAgent(configuration),
agentDescription: "Chats with the user to solicit a location of interest.");
await aiProjectClient.CreateAgentAsync(
agentName: "LocationCaptureAgent",
agentDefinition: DefineLocationCaptureAgent(configuration),
agentDescription: "Evaluate the status of soliciting the location.");
await aiProjectClient.CreateAgentAsync(
agentName: "LocationAwareAgent",
agentDefinition: DefineLocationAwareAgent(configuration),
agentDescription: "Chats with the user with location awareness.");
}
private static DeclarativeAgentDefinition DefineLocationTriageAgent(IConfiguration configuration) =>
new(configuration.GetValue(Application.Settings.FoundryModel))
{
Instructions =
"""
Your only job is to solicit a location from the user.
Always repeat back the location when addressing the user, except when it is not known.
"""
};
private static DeclarativeAgentDefinition DefineLocationCaptureAgent(IConfiguration configuration) =>
new(configuration.GetValue(Application.Settings.FoundryModel))
{
Instructions =
"""
Request a location from the user. This location could be their own location
or perhaps a location they are interested in.
City level precision is sufficient.
If extrapolating region and country, confirm you have it right.
""",
TextOptions =
new ResponseTextOptions
{
TextFormat =
ResponseTextFormat.CreateJsonSchemaFormat(
"TaskEvaluation",
BinaryData.FromString(
"""
{
"type": "object",
"properties": {
"place": {
"type": "string",
"description": "Captures only your understanding of the location specified by the user without explanation, or 'unknown' if not yet defined."
},
"action": {
"type": "string",
"description": "The instruction for the next action to take regarding the need for additional detail or confirmation."
},
"is_location_defined": {
"type": "boolean",
"description": "True if the user location is understood."
},
"is_location_confirmed": {
"type": "boolean",
"description": "True if the user location is confirmed. An unambiguous location may be implicitly confirmed without explicit user confirmation."
}
},
"required": ["place", "action", "is_location_defined", "is_location_confirmed"],
"additionalProperties": false
}
"""),
jsonSchemaFormatDescription: null,
jsonSchemaIsStrict: true),
}
};
private static DeclarativeAgentDefinition DefineLocationAwareAgent(IConfiguration configuration) =>
new(configuration.GetValue(Application.Settings.FoundryModel))
{
// Parameterized instructions reference the "location" input argument.
Instructions =
"""
Talk to the user about their request.
Their request is related to a specific location: {{location}}.
""",
StructuredInputs =
{
["location"] =
new StructuredInputDefinition
{
IsRequired = false,
DefaultValue = BinaryData.FromString(@"""unknown"""),
Description = "The user's location",
}
}
};
}
